Two More Burglary Arrests in Avon This Week

The following arrest information was provided by the Avon Police Department and does not indicate convictions.

Two arrests were made Thursday at 10 a.m. that may be connected with two burglary arrests from Aug. 8.

A juvenile was charged with third-degree burglary, second-degree larceny, conspiracy to commit third-degree burglary and conspiracy to commit second-degree larceny. The individual was held at the police department and was scheduled to appear in juvenile court in Hartford on Aug. 12. The incident number for the arrest on the police report was the same as a Monday arrest with the same charges in connection with a burglary on East Woodhaven Drive.

Police also arrested a juvenile Thursday on charges of third-degree burglary, third-degree larceny, conspiracy to commit third-degree burglary and conspiracy to commit third-degree larceny. The individual was held at the department and scheduled to appear in court that same day.  The incident number for the arrest matches a Monday arrest on similar charges connected to a reported burglary on Sylvan Street.

All charges for both the Monday and Thursday arrests are Class D felonies.

Police declined to comment on the location of the incidents associated with the Thursday arrests because the investigation is ongoing. Police also continue to investigate the incidents that led to Monday's two burglary and larceny arrests. The has not released the date and time the reported incidents may have occurred.

Information about the nature of the reported burglaries, as well as possible items stolen and property damaged have not been disclosed at this time because the cases are still open.

It also is unclear at this time if the incidents are connected and how many people the four arrests involve.

The police department does not release the names and ages of juveniles arrested.

The two streets are just under three miles apart, based on a mapquest.com search.
